Passionné d'Excel

Inscrit le :19/10/2014
Dernière activité :07/09/2023 à 12:26
Version d'Excel :2019 FR
Lieu :Sète
Messages
5'700
Votes
1'100
Fichiers
6
Téléchargements
39'144
Fichiers ExcelSujetsMessagesStatistiquesVotes reçus

Messages postés par ThauThème - page 79

DateAuteur du sujetSujetExtrait du message
16/03/2017 à 20:19muratime Combobox en cascade et TextboxRe, En pièce jointe ton fichier avec le code adapté.....
16/03/2017 à 16:25zouarv Bouton pour ouvrir un fichier Excel puis copier son contenuEssaie ce code à adapter ...
16/03/2017 à 15:27jibouchouRecopie données sur tous les ongletsTon fichier ne contient qu'un seul onglet ! Comment veux-tu copier sur tous les autres onglets après 4500 ? Mets au moins un exemple concret. Non ?!... Mais comme je viens juste de m'acheter une boule de cristal, je te propose ce code ...
16/03/2017 à 15:10anthony77350 Range.find sur pourcentageRe, Regarde le code que je t'ai proposé (adapté au fichier exemple que tu as fournis), ça renvoie bien $I$2 ! Donc ça marche sur l'exemple fournis. Je teste, en principe, les solutions proposées avant de les envoyer...
16/03/2017 à 14:37muratime Combobox en cascade et TextboxRegarce ce lien : https://forum.excel-pratique.com/excel/combobox-en-cascade-2-niv-et-resultat-dans-textbox-t90638.html avec une solution à un problème très similaire au tien.....
16/03/2017 à 14:28anthony77350 Range.find sur pourcentageEssaie comme ça ...
16/03/2017 à 14:15ArchipadFaire une Macro de copie conditionnelle de lignePas très clair tous ça : Pour les trois feuilles machine en double aussi ou en simple ? Si la condition est vérifiée sur un onglet et pas sur l'un des autres que faire ? Bref, essaie d'expliquer les condition avec plus de précision.....
15/03/2017 à 18:46mrdeejayfab Combobox en cascade 2 niv et resultat dans textboxEn pièce jointe ton fichier modifié avec le code ci-dessous et un bouton pour lancer la recherche : Le fichier ...
15/03/2017 à 17:16rododom05 Arrêt de boucle et "clignotement" VBARe, Étrange ce numéro d'erreur... Mais sans le fichier qui va bien difficile de t'aider davantage.....
15/03/2017 à 15:19rododom05 Arrêt de boucle et "clignotement" VBAIl faut impérativement éviter les Select inutiles pour éviter les fameux clignotement d'écran et pour accélérer l'exécution du code on utilise au début : sans oublier de mettre à la fin : Ton code respectant ces deux conseils (à vérifier quand même parce que j'ai fait vite...) ...
15/03/2017 à 11:17Mokia Faire référence à un bouton dans une macroEssaie comme ça ...
15/03/2017 à 10:43hajar91Aide e macro classeurLe nouveau code ...
14/03/2017 à 17:00hajar91Aide e macro classeurRe, Désolé Hajar mais chez ça fonctionne parfaitement bien. Une fois de plus je vais faire l'effort de détailler ce que j'ai fait. 1- J'ai enregistré le fichier fichier 2017.xlsm sur mon disque dur puis je l'ai ouvert 2 - J'ai ajouté un rectangle auquel j'ai affecté la macro Archiver 3 - J'ai tapé d...
14/03/2017 à 12:16hajar91Aide e macro classeurRe, Pour que je puisse tester et comprendre où se situe l'erreur, pourrais-tu envoyer le fichier master.....
14/03/2017 à 10:18Frédéric M. Sélection plage non vide à partir de la collonne 2 ligne xPeut-être comme ça ...
13/03/2017 à 22:30hajar91Aide e macro classeurFaudrait peut-être arrêter avec génie ... Je prends du melon et mes chevilles enflent tellement que je ne peux plus mettre ni chapeau ni bottes de cuir... Le dernier code proposé est à mettre dans le fichier master ! Si ça marchait bien avant, ça doit marcher bien avec ce nouveau code. La seule diff...
13/03/2017 à 17:29hajar91Aide e macro classeurRe, Nouveau code ...
13/03/2017 à 12:19Sesri Insertion du texte dans une cellule au clic de celle-ciEn pièce jointe ton fichier modifié avec le code ci-dessous : Le fichier : [Édition] Encore grillé par gmb, que je salue au passage ! Ça devient une habitude.....
13/03/2017 à 11:44hajar91Aide e macro classeurC'est confus... Dans les premiers posts tu disais renseigner le pays dans le fichier master dans la cellule B10 et maintenant tu parles de I1 ??? Ce que tu demandes ne me semble pas compliqué mais il faut être précis. J'utiliserai Destination pour désigner ce second fichier. Il me faut : • Chemin d'...
09/03/2017 à 14:49lucas54000 4 Combobox en cascadeRe, Bonjour Papou, content de te revoir ici !!! Ça faisait un bail.....
09/03/2017 à 14:13lucas54000 4 Combobox en cascadeC'est confus ! Tu indiques les colonnes B , C , D et E pour info et le code utilise des Offset( ,10) et des Offset( , 11) ?!... Sinon, sans voir le fichier, difficile de te savoir pourquoi la ComboBox6 n'est pas alimentée. Je ne vois pas l'utilité du ComboBox6_Change puisque la procédure ComboBox5_C...
09/03/2017 à 13:35hajar91Aide e macro classeurRe, Je t'ai dit plus haut que l'utilisation d'un modèle ( xltm ) n'était pas nécessaire. Essaie avec un fichier master xlsm et le dernier code...
09/03/2017 à 12:26hajar91Aide e macro classeurRe, Le fait d' enregistrer sous ferme automatiquement le fichier original. Voici un nouveau code pour le rouvrir ...
09/03/2017 à 11:59hajar91Aide e macro classeurRe, En effet j'ai compris... Nouveau code : Ça devrait fonctionner.....
09/03/2017 à 11:43hajar91Aide e macro classeurRe, Quelle est la ligne de code surlignée de jaune quand la macro plante et que le message apparaît ...
09/03/2017 à 11:26hajar91Aide e macro classeurPour ce qui est de l'enregistrement en tant que modèle ( xltm ), je ne pense pas que ce soit le plus adapté vu que tu fais toujours une copie de l'original... Donc, celui-ci reste inchangé. L'original doit juste être .xlsm avec le nouveau code de mon post précédent. Bon, reprenons car nos posts se s...
09/03/2017 à 11:20hajar91Aide e macro classeurRe, On efface le bouton avant d' enregistrer sous , c'est donc logique !... Le code modifié ...
09/03/2017 à 10:54MedKabbajAfficher une donnée dans un labelEn pièce jointe ton fichier modifié avec le code ci-dessous : Le fichier : [Édition] Bonjour GMB, nos posts se sont croisés.....
09/03/2017 à 10:41hajar91Aide e macro classeurRe, Il te faut placer la macro dans le fichier original et l' enregistrer sous avec l'extension .xlsm pour conserver le code. Sinon, logiquement elle n'apparaît plus à l ouverture... En revanhe, comme tu as forcé l'extension .xlsx pour les fichiers copiés , eux n'auront pas la macro, mais ça, ça me...
09/03/2017 à 10:33pipout64Permettre de parcourir les feuilles pdt affichage InputBoxOui tu as raison ma solution n'était pas terrible. D'autant plus que je m'aperçois que l'on peut utiliser le même principe sur le double-clic. Dans le composant ThisWorkbook : Dans un module standard ( Module1 par exemple) : L'utilisateur parcours les onglet, quand il atteint l'onglet recherché il d...
09/03/2017 à 09:48hajar91Aide e macro classeurPeut-être comme ça ...
08/03/2017 à 17:33pipout64Permettre de parcourir les feuilles pdt affichage InputBoxUne proposition. Pourquoi pas placer ton code dans la macro événementielle Workbook_SheetChange du composant Thisworkbook comme ça par exemple. dans un module standard ( Module1 par exemple) ton code initial tu le réduis à : L'utilisateur lis le message, sélectionne l'onglet à traiter (que tu pourra...
05/03/2017 à 13:14gon938QuestionnaireLe message renvoie : R (le nombre de réponses exactes) si R >1 : "réponses bonnes sur" (au pluriel) / Sinon : "réponse bonne sur" (au singulier) - voir aide sur le mot clé VBA IIf NQ = nombre de questions un saut de ligne Chr(10) "La réponse à la question Nº 1 était : " le caractère 34 = " (Guill...
04/03/2017 à 21:00djodjoInterdire l'impression d'une feuilleEssai ce code à adapter et à placer dans le composant ThisWorkbook : [Éditer] JMD a raison, on peut interdire l'impression via Excel mais il est réellement aisé de faire une capture d'écran puis de l'imprimer... Je n'y avais même pas pensé. Du coup le code proposé est fonctionnel mais ridicu...
04/03/2017 à 20:18gon938QuestionnaireUne exemple avec deux questions : Mais si je devais faire ça pour moi, j'utiliserais plutôt une UserForm avec une TextBox par question.....
04/03/2017 à 19:45reinruof77 Problème de "Variable non définie"Rien de plus ch***t que les fichiers qui se ferment sans qu'on ait pu sauver !... Essaie comme ça ...
03/03/2017 à 11:18mastolo Somme montants ayant même nomGrillé par GMB (il est trop fort mais un jour j'exigerai un contrôle anti dopage !...). C'est pratiquement le même code mais comme je l'ai commenté, j'envoie quand même ...
02/03/2017 à 15:32AxelH Extraire données d'un userform vers ExcelN'ayant pas compris l'intérêt du code dans le module Module1 , j'ai carrément supprimé ce module. Pour ouvrir l'userForm TestUserform il te suffit de coder quelque part : Àprès, ça donne ...
02/03/2017 à 14:51nico91Sub ou function non définiNow est un mot clé Visual Basic qui renvoie la date et l'heure il correspond à la fonction MAINTENANT() d'Excel. Date est le mot clé Visual Basic qui correspond à la fonction AUJOURDHUI() d'Excel. Mais tu ne peux pas utiliser les fonctions Excel dans Visual Basic ou sinon il te faut coder Applicatio...
02/03/2017 à 13:40etsije MacroRe Remplace : par ...
02/03/2017 à 12:17etsije MacroRe, Essaie comme ça ...
02/03/2017 à 10:23etsije MacroJ'ai modifié la macro effacer comme ça : Petite remarque. Tu masque les userForms ( Hide ) au lieu de les fermer ( Unload ). C'est pas courant car ils restent en mémoire pour rien.....
01/03/2017 à 17:35samsam88Extraction par type d'élémentsEssaie comme ça : Lance la macro chaque fois que tu rajoutes une ou plusieurs données dans l'onglet Synthèse .....
01/03/2017 à 15:13Benoist28200 Remplir combobox2 avec combobox1Re, Tu navet (si, si, dans ce cas on peut...) pas perçu l'ironie qui illustrait mon propos. Alors j'explique. Si tu veux de l'aide rapidement, ce n'est pas une photo qu'il nous faut mais le fichier. Au pire, le code mais dans un mode où l'on peut l'éditer. Je reprends encore une fois le vieux cliché...
01/03/2017 à 12:09Anthony.CD Extraction de données d'un fichier vers un autreRe, Il y avait un bug sur le mois qui renvoyait toujours Janvier que j'ai corrigé. Chez moi la transposition marche impeccable... le code modifié ...
01/03/2017 à 11:58Egidio Macro qui ne marche que sur un ongletRe, Tu pouvais même remplacer partout Sheets("TEST") par Ws puisque tu as déclaré Ws au niveau module...
01/03/2017 à 11:51Benoist28200 Remplir combobox2 avec combobox1Essaie comme ça : J'avais envie de faire une capture d'écran du code pour t'obliger à le retaper mais, contrairement à toi, j'ai préféré te faciliter la tâche.....
01/03/2017 à 11:33Anthony.CD Extraction de données d'un fichier vers un autreEssaie comme ça ...
01/03/2017 à 11:17Egidio Macro qui ne marche que sur un ongletSi ta macro est lancée depuis un bouton dans un onglet qui n'est pas l'onglet TEST , il te faut, dans le code, spécifier le nom de l'onglet chaque fois que tu fais référence à celui-ci. Par exemple le code ci-dessous lancé depuis un CommandButton dans TEST marchera très bien : Lancé depuis un Comman...
01/03/2017 à 11:00KorentineListe déroulante "préremplie"Aucun problème ! La partie du code modifiée pour pouvoir s'en servir hors tableau : Le fichier V02 ...